Egypt's electronic, mahraganat artists to tour Europe
Egypt's most prominent electronic and mahraganat artists are set to tour Europe September through November organised by 100Copies music space
Published in Ahram Online on 17 - 09 - 2014

From Paris to London to Oslo to Stockholm and many other stops along the way, several of Egypt's electronic and mahraganat artists are set to tour European cities from 19 September until 7 November.
The tour, organised by 100Copies Music, a Cairene space and recording label run by electronic musician Mahmoud Rifaat, will feature mahraganat artists Sa Dat, Alaa 50 and Islam Chipsy along with electro music artists Bikya and Wetrobots.
Sa Dat, Alaa 50 and Islam Chipsy are considered some of the pioneers of the street music movement that emerged in Cairo's slums and suburbs. Sa Dat and Alaa 50 use electronic music and some rap in their performances, while Islam Chipsy mixes electronica with acoustic sounds with his keyboards playing out to be the star of the show.
The artists have gained a popular following with their music described by many as the "soundtrack of Cairo" heard in taxis, tuktuks, shops and in weddings and nightclubs. Mahraganat - meaning festival - music has gained immense popularity in the last four years among Egyptian youth.
Bikya - a band comprised of Rifaat himself, Maurice Louca and Mahmoud Waly - is among the oldest electronic projects on the scene with its establishment in 2005. Using electronic and acoustic sounds, the band experiments and fuses various genres producing a unique sound of their own.
Wetrobots on the other hand also fosters electronic music made up of Ismail Hosny and Hussein El-Sherbini. Known more as Wetrobots 3 Bosaina, where the duo are joined by female vocalist Bosaina, they have been regularly performing in Cairo and abroad for four years now.
Bikya and Wetrobots will only perform one show on 7 November joined by German band Diamond Version - who Wetrobots have previously collaborated with - in Berlin.
Tour Dates:
19 September Sa Dat & Alaa 50 at the Institute Monde Arabe in Paris
10 October Islam Chipsy at The Island in Bristol (as part of record label Nashazphone tour)
11 October Islam Chipsy at Tufnel Park Dome in London (as part of record label Nashazphone tour)
12 October Islam Chipsy at Tusk Festival in New Castle (as part of record label Nashazphone tour)
28 October Islam Chipsy at the World Music Festival in Oslo
29 October Islam Chipsy at the World Music Festival in Oslo
30 October Islam Chipsy at the World Music Festival in Stockholm
7 November Bikya, Wetrobots and Diamond Version at Ritter Butzke in Berlin
Egypt's audiences can also check some these artists in Cairo:
16 September Bikya at the Cairo Jazz Club
28 September Sa Dat & Alaa 50 at Vent
